  5. i have no idea what happens when an engine overheats so cannot say that has definately happened but your water will be very very low if you've been driving it since you bought it. i have a koyo rad fitted and it still dumps about 2-300 ml of water into my home made overflow bottle (but thts another story lol) every time i drive it
  6. the temp guages on these cars are crap and by the time they show you its overheating its too late there should be a hose from the top of the rad (just under the rad cap like you said) to the overflow bottle which sits behind the passenger side intercooler (long white neck and yellow filler cap behind pass headlight). if yours is missing then your rad has been dumping water and its been unable to suck it back in from the overflow bottle so lots of air in the system. :( when was the last time you checked the water level?

  21. Started with a mini convoy of chunk and madhamster, slick pete and me from some services just outside Leicester at 7.30am! Took it nice and slow to santa pod with pete having a little play with lovely skyline we saw in the last couple of miles (the skyline ran an 11.5 later that day). Met stevej when we got there. I didn't have a clue how things worked so pete ran through literally EVERYTHING with me :bow: and I managed to get 5 runs in before lunch! :hyper: How slippery is that surface?! It's soooooo smooth compared to a road! I struggled to get good traction in 1st and 2nd all day but started off with 14.391, not bad for my first ever go. Ran a couple of 14.3s and 14.1s, gradually improving throughout the day. Except for a 17.0 i ran because i didnt have 1st gear for some reason :confused: The rain came just before lunch and ate into the running time after lunch, only managed 2 more runs before the rain came again and they decided to call it a day. Ran 13.929 on my last run and im well chuffed :D , never thought i'd get into the 13s with my mods (boost jets, chip, filter, 19" wheels, very hard suspension and everything in the car) Saw a few other 300s there, only managed to meet davec and scratchuk, pity it was such a poor turn out for what promised to be a big meet. Big thanks to pete for the tutorial, and chunk for the directions home lol :slap: I had an absolutely brilliant day! Yaseen
